(LD) Mourningwale bridge is sinked underwater.

Product: The Sims 4
Platform:PC
Which language are you playing the game in? English
How often does the bug occur? Every time (100%)
What is your current game version number? 1.110.311.1020
What expansions, game packs, and stuff packs do you have installed? All
Steps: How can we find the bug ourselves? Visit Mourningwale neighborhood and look out for the bridge.
What happens when the bug occurs? The bridge is sinked underwater.
What do you expect to see? The bridge where it supposed to be, on the level of the road.
Have you installed any customization with the game, e.g. Custom Content or Mods? Never used.
Did this issue appear after a specific patch or change you made to your system? No
